Logo

Instalar y configurar AsteriskGUI

En otra entrada expliqué como compilar e instalar Asterisk en Debian sin ningún entorno de administración, por lo que toda la configuración hay que relizarla de forma manual editando los ficheros de configuración de Asterisk, esto se traduce en una tarea complicada para quien nunca ha configurado un Asterisk.

Para ello existen interfaces graficas para ofrecer una fácil administración del servicio Asterisk, de forma intuitiva y automatizando muchos procesos.

En este articulo voy a explicar como instalar AsteriskGUI en un Asterisk 1.8 ya instalado en Debian 7.x

  • ¿Cómo descargamos AsteriskGUI?

Para empezar vamos a posicionarnos en la carpeta /usr/src/

cd /usr/src

A continuación vamos a descargar la ultima versión de Asterisk-gui en el directorio /user/src/asterisk-gui para ello ejecutamos la siguiente instrucción mediante svn:

svn co  http://svn.digium.com/svn/asterisk-gui/trunk/  asterisk-gui
Notion Image

Una vez descargada la ultima versión ya podemos compilar e instalar Asterisk GUI

  • ¿Cómo instalamos AsteriskGUI?

Accedemos al directorio asterisk-gui

cd /usr/src/asterisk-gui

Y compilamos

./configure
Notion Image

Ahora ya tenemos preparado AsteriskGUI para proceder a la instalación:

make install

Si todo ha ido bien nos mostrara un mensaje anunciando que la instalación ha sido completada

Notion Image
  • ¿Cómo configuramos AsteriskGUI?

Una vez instalado AsteriskGUI es necesario configurarlo para su correcto funcionamiento, en primer lugar deberemos editar el fichero /etc/asterisk/http.conf con vi o bien accediendo con WinSCP.

Borramos el contenido del fichero /etc/asterisk/http.conf y le añadimos el siguiente contenido:

El fichero http.conf sirve para configurar el servivio http que corre AsteriskGUI.

[general]

También borramos el contenido del fichero /etc/asterisk/manager.conf y le añadimos el siguiente contenido:

El fichero manager.conf sirve para configurar la conexión entre AsteriskGUI y Asterisk.

[general]

Una vez modificados los dos ficheros vamos a comprobar la configuración de los mismos con el comando:

make checkconfig

Si todo ha ido bien nos saldrá el siguiente mensaje:

Notion Image

En caso de que falle algo lo deberemos corregir, nos indicara que fichero y configuración es la que esta fallando.

Por lo contrario si todo ha ido bien deberemos reiniciar Asterisk:

service asterisk restart
  • ¿Cómo accedemos a AsteriskGUI?

Ahora ya podemos acceder a configurar Asterisk por web, preferiblemente recomiendo usar Google Crhome ya que AsteriskGUI tiene algún bug con Internet Explorer.

Accedemos mediante el navegador web a la dirección ip de nuestro servidor Asterisk: http://ip

En caso de no funcionar podemos acceder también mediante la siguiente dirección: http://ip:80/gui/static/config/cfgbasic.HTML

Notion Image

Al entrar nos muestra una pagina de login en donde debemos poner el usuario y contraseña que definimos anteriormente en el fichero /etc/asterisk/manager.conf

La primera vez que accedemos, AsteriskGUI va a realizar unas operaciones de configuración y aparecerán unos cuadros de dialogo que deberemos aceptar, una vez finalizado este proceso, nos muestra la consola de configuración:

Notion Image

A partir de aquí ya tenemos nuestro Servidor Asterisk con AsteriskGUI operativo y listo para ser configurado.

← Volver al inicio